The Lagoon Nebula or M 8

Cootamundra, NSW

This is the first light image taken with the new Moravian G2-8300 Mono CCD camera. This camera is fitted with LRGB-Ha6Nm filters and will be the primary imaging camera with the Takahashi FSQ-106ED.

Image detail: The Lagoon Nebula, M 8, NGC 6523, NGC 6526, IC 1271, Sh 2-28, LBN 25. This a bright Diffuse Nebula in the constellation of Sagittarius, shining at a magnitude of 5.00 and is some 17.00 arc minutes x 15 arc minutes in size.

Taken at the Prime Focus of the Takahashi FSQ-106ED in the light of Hydrogen Alpha (6Nm).

Morovian G2-8300M
7 x 5 minutes @ -20c, Astronomiks 6Nm, Ha filter. full exif
